New Mexico tight end Lucas Reed, considered one of the top tight ends in the west, had a relatively quiet afternoon in the loss to Colorado State. Reed had two catches for 30 yards and no scores.
In all honesty, we thought new quarterback Tarean Austin would look for Reed quite a bit, so the two-catch total is a bit disappointing. We'll keep an optimistic eye on the situation as we can't imagine Reed not getting heavily involved with a young quarterback under center.
